Factors to Consider When Choosing Tile Grout Renew Pens

When selecting a tile grout renew pen, I focus on how well the color matches the existing grout and how easy it is to apply without making a mess. I also consider if the pen works on my tile surface and how durable the finish will be over time. Additionally, I check the quality of the pen’s tip and whether replacements are available for long-term use.
Color Match Accuracy
Choosing a tile grout renew pen that matches your existing grout color can be tricky, so it’s essential to take into account several factors to guarantee a seamless blend. First, I always test the pen on a small, hidden area first, since dried color can look different under various lighting conditions or due to the surface texture. Keep in mind that color shades may appear slightly off initially, but often settle into the right tone once dried. Some pens come with color-coded caps to help choose the right shade, but I’ve learned that actual dried color can vary slightly from the cap. Additionally, grout composition and porosity can influence how well the color blends or matches. Reading reviews and product descriptions can give helpful insights into how accurately the pen matches standard grout shades.

Surface Compatibility
Ensuring your grout pen is compatible with your tile surface is essential for achieving a professional finish. First, verify if your grout is unsealed—test by dropping water on it; if it absorbs within a minute, it’s suitable for the pen. Avoid using pens on sealed or epoxy grout, as these resist paint adhesion, leading to uneven results or failure. Check the pen’s specifications to confirm it supports your tile type, whether ceramic, porcelain, or natural stone. Also, consider the porosity and texture of your grout lines; rough or textured grout may cause faster tip wear and make precise application more challenging. Selecting a pen that matches your grout’s characteristics assures better coverage and a smoother, more durable finish.
Durability and Longevity
The durability and longevity of grout pens mostly depend on the quality of the ink and how you apply it. High-quality, water-based inks tend to resist fading, staining, and discoloration better over time, especially in moisture-prone areas like kitchens and bathrooms. Pro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and ensuring the grout is unsealed, is vital for maximizing lifespan. Environmental factors like exposure to water, cleaning agents, and sunlight can also impact how long the color lasts; waterproof and UV-resistant formulas generally endure longer. Additionally, the pen’s tip quality affects the evenness and durability of the finish—good tips and careful pressing prevent uneven application and premature wear. Choosing a pen with these features guarantees your grout stays fresh and vibrant longer.
Tip Quality and Replacement
The quality of the pen tip plays a significant role in how smoothly and accurately you can apply the grout color. Tips made of cotton or felt help guarantee even application across various grout textures, preventing uneven lines or messes. Over time, tips can wear down, become fuzzy, or lose their shape, especially with textured surfaces or applying too much pressure. Regularly replacing the tips keeps ink flow consistent and helps achieve clean, professional-looking results. Accessibility and affordability of replacement tips are also important—cheap, easily available options prevent frustration during larger projects. Choosing a grout pen with high-quality, replaceable tips ensures you maintain precision and ease of use, making your grout renewal projects more efficient and satisfying.
Water Resistance Level
How well a grout pen withstands moisture can make or break your tile touch-up, especially in areas prone to water exposure. If you’re working in a bathroom or kitchen, choosing a pen with a high water resistance level is essential. Many products claim to be waterproof, but their actual resistance varies depending on whether your grout is sealed or unsealed. Water-based formulas might resist moisture initially but can deteriorate or wash away if exposed to prolonged dampness or if not fully dried. To guarantee durability, test your grout’s water absorption first. The better the water resistance, the longer your color or sealant will stay intact, maintaining both the appearance and protection of your tiles over time.

Frequently Asked Questions
Are Grout Pens Suitable for All Tile Types and Surfaces?
Grout pens are generally suitable for most tile types and surfaces, but I recommend checking the product label first. They work best on glazed ceramic, porcelain, and some natural stone tiles. If you have unglazed or porous tiles, the ink might stain or not adhere properly. Always test a small, hidden area first to make certain of compatibility. Proper surface preparation and cleaning also help ensure a good, lasting result.
How Long Do Grout Pen Colorings Typically Last?
Grout pen colorings usually last between one to three years, depending on factors like foot traffic, cleaning habits, and exposure to water. I’ve found that with regular maintenance and gentle cleaning, the color tends to stay vibrant longer. However, in high-traffic areas or if you often scrub the grout, you might notice the color fading sooner. Reapplication is simple, so I keep a spare pen handy for touch-ups.
Can Grout Pens Be Used on Existing Sealed or Painted Grout?
Yes, grout pens can be used on existing sealed or painted grout, but I recommend caution. Sealed or painted grout might prevent the pen’s ink from adhering properly, leading to uneven results or peeling over time. I suggest cleaning the grout thoroughly and testing the pen on a small, hidden area first. If it sticks well, go ahead—just be prepared for potentially shorter longevity compared to unsealed grout.
What Is the Best Method for Cleaning Tiles Before Applying a Grout Pen?
Imagine this: cleaning tiles is like prepping a canvas for a masterpiece. I start by sweeping away loose dirt, then mix a gentle cleaner with warm water. I scrub the grout lines with a soft brush or toothbrush, making sure to remove any soap residue and grime. Rinse thoroughly with clean water, and let everything dry completely before applying the grout pen. This ensures a smooth, lasting finish.
